Technical Specifications

Parameters and characteristics for this part

SpecificationLTC5598IUF#PBF
Current - Supply165 mA
FunctionModulator
LO Frequency [Max]1.6 GHz
LO Frequency [Min]5 MHz
Mounting TypeSurface Mount
Noise Floor-160.3 dBm/Hz
Output Power2 dBm
P1dB8 dBm
Package / Case24-WFQFN Exposed Pad
RF Frequency [Max]1.6 GHz
RF Frequency [Min]5 MHz
Supplier Device Package24-QFN (4x4)
Test Frequency899.9 MHz
Voltage - Supply [Max]5.25 V
Voltage - Supply [Min]4.5 V

LTC5598 Series

The LTC5598 is a direct I/Q modulator designed for high performance wireless applications, including wireless infrastructure. It allows direct modulation of an RF signal using differential baseband I and Q signals. It supports point-to-point microwave link, GSM, EDGE, CDMA, 700MHz band LTE, CDMA2000, CATV applications and other systems. It may also be configured as an image reject upconverting mixer, by applying 90° phase-shifted signals to the I and Q inputs.The I/Q baseband inputs consist of voltage-to-current converters that in turn drive double-balanced mixers. The outputs of these mixers are summed and applied to a buffer, which converts the differential mixer signals to a 50Ω single-ended buffered RF output. The four balanced I and Q baseband input ports are intended for DC coupling from a source with a common-mode voltage level of about 0.5V. The LO path consists of an LO buffer with single-ended or differential inputs, and precision quadrature generators that produce the LO drive for the mixers. The supply voltage range is 4.5V to 5.25V, with about 168mA current.ApplicationsPoint-to-Point Microwave LinkMilitary RadioBasestation Transmitter GSM/EDGE/CDMA2K700MHz LTE Basestation TransmitterSatellite CommunicationCATV/Cable Broadband Modulators13.56MHz/UHF RFID Modulator
